加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.1yu.com.cn/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 服务器 > 搭建环境 > Linux > 正文

Linux小程序开发:数据库配置与运行全攻略

发布时间:2026-05-15 15:51:26 所属栏目:Linux 来源:DaWei
导读:  在Linux环境下开发小程序,数据库配置是核心环节之一。选择合适的数据库类型,如SQLite、MySQL或PostgreSQL,将直接影响程序的性能与维护成本。对于小型项目,推荐使用SQLite,它无需独立服务进程,数据存储在单

  在Linux环境下开发小程序,数据库配置是核心环节之一。选择合适的数据库类型,如SQLite、MySQL或PostgreSQL,将直接影响程序的性能与维护成本。对于小型项目,推荐使用SQLite,它无需独立服务进程,数据存储在单一文件中,便于部署与管理。


  配置SQLite时,只需在代码中引入对应的驱动库,例如Python中的sqlite3模块,即可直接通过文件路径访问数据库。创建连接后,可通过执行SQL语句完成表结构定义、数据插入与查询操作。建议将数据库文件置于项目目录下的data子目录中,保持结构清晰。


  若选用MySQL,需先安装MySQL服务器和客户端工具。使用命令行工具如mysql -u root -p登录后,创建专用数据库与用户,并赋予相应权限。在程序中,借助如Python的mysql-connector-python或Node.js的mysql2等驱动,通过主机地址、端口、用户名和密码建立连接。


2026AI模拟图,仅供参考

  配置完成后,务必在程序启动前检查数据库是否可达。可编写初始化脚本,在首次运行时自动创建表结构,避免因缺少表导致程序异常。同时,注意使用参数化查询防止SQL注入风险,提升安全性。


  运行小程序前,确保所有依赖已正确安装。使用虚拟环境(如Python的venv)隔离项目依赖,避免系统级包冲突。通过脚本(如run.sh)统一执行数据库初始化与服务启动,提高可维护性。


  定期备份数据库文件或配置定时导出机制,防止数据丢失。日志记录数据库操作行为,有助于排查问题。遵循这些步骤,可在Linux平台上高效完成小程序的数据库配置与稳定运行。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章